NETWORK Syslog
Zmienna NETWORK_Syslog przechowuje 4 wartości oddzielone od siebie średnikami, potrzebne do nawiązania połączenia z bazą danych postgres zewnętrznego serwera SYSLOG.
host ; username ; password ; dbname
Gdzie:
host - adres serwera
username - nazwa użytkownika bazy danych.
password - hasło użytkownika.
dbname - nazwa bazy danych.
Po uzupełnieniu (dodaniu) tej zmiennej:
- W menu "Sieć" pojawi się menu "Przeglądarka SYSLOG".
- Na Karcie klienta, w sprzęcie klienckim, w rozwijanym menu "OPCJE" przy niektórych urządzeniach pojawi się menu "SYSLOG"
- Wpisanie wartości zmiennej tylko "0" wyłącza działanie tej opcji i wyświetlania się 2 w.w. opcji.
Przykładowa wartość zmiennej
80.100.120.140;adam;supertajnehaslo;baza_adama
80.100.120.140 ; adam ; supertajnehaslo ; baza_adama
Tabela na serwerze zewnętrznym
Struktura:
CREATE TABLE public.logi ( czas timestamp(0) NULL, ip inet NULL, pid varchar(10) NULL, aplikacja text NULL, zdarzenie text NULL ); CREATE INDEX czas ON public.logi USING btree (czas); CREATE INDEX ip_hosta ON public.logi USING btree (ip);
Uprawnienia:
ALTER TABLE public.logi OWNER TO username; GRANT ALL ON TABLE public.logi TO username;
Gdzie:
username - to ta sama wartość co w zmiennej systemowej NETWORK_Syslog
Przykładowa wartość uprawnień
ALTER TABLE public.logi OWNER TO adam; GRANT ALL ON TABLE public.logi TO adam;